plan 9 kernel history: overview | file list | diff list

1995/0804/port/devroot.c (diff list | history)

1995/0108/sys/src/9/port/devroot.c:131,1391995/0804/sys/src/9/port/devroot.c:131,138 (short | long | prev | next)
1990/0227    
} 
 
void	  
rootcreate(Chan *c, char *name, int omode, ulong perm) 
1995/0804    
rootcreate(Chan*, char*, int, ulong) 
1990/0227    
{ 
1991/1115    
	USED(c, name, omode, perm); 
1990/11211    
	error(Eperm); 
1990/0227    
} 
 
1995/0108/sys/src/9/port/devroot.c:143,1491995/0804/sys/src/9/port/devroot.c:142,147
1990/0227    
void	  
rootclose(Chan *c) 
{ 
1991/1115    
	USED(c); 
1993/1031    
	switch(c->qid.path) { 
	default: 
		break; 
1995/0108/sys/src/9/port/devroot.c:155,1631995/0804/sys/src/9/port/devroot.c:153,160
1990/0227    
} 
 
1993/0501    
int 
rdrdy(void *a) 
1995/0804    
rdrdy(void*) 
1993/0501    
{ 
	USED(a); 
	return reclist.q != 0; 
} 
 
1995/0108/sys/src/9/port/devroot.c:218,2281995/0804/sys/src/9/port/devroot.c:215,224
1995/0108    
} 
 
1990/0227    
long	  
1991/0411    
rootwrite(Chan *c, void *buf, long n, ulong offset) 
1995/0804    
rootwrite(Chan *c, void *buf, long n, ulong) 
1990/0227    
{ 
1993/0501    
	char tmp[256]; 
 
	USED(offset); 
	switch(c->qid.path & ~CHDIR){ 
	default: 
		error(Egreg); 
1995/0108/sys/src/9/port/devroot.c:245,2601995/0804/sys/src/9/port/devroot.c:241,254
1990/0227    
} 
 
void	  
rootremove(Chan *c) 
1995/0804    
rootremove(Chan*) 
1990/0227    
{ 
1991/1115    
	USED(c); 
1990/11211    
	error(Eperm); 
1990/0227    
} 
 
void	  
rootwstat(Chan *c, char *dp) 
1995/0804    
rootwstat(Chan*, char*) 
1990/0227    
{ 
1991/1115    
	USED(c, dp); 
1990/11211    
	error(Eperm); 
1993/0501    
} 
 


source code copyright © 1990-2005 Lucent Technologies; see license
Plan 9 distribution
comments to russ cox (rsc@swtch.com)